Details:
I tried to put a "&" into the "#author" field which turned out to make LaTeX
unhappy since the "&" was not escaped. Here is the end of my
"muse-my-latex-header" to illustrate how this problem can be fixed:
> \\title{<lisp>(muse-publish-escape-specials-in-string
(muse-publishing-directive \"title\") 'document)</lisp>}
> \\author{<lisp>(muse-publish-escape-specials-in-string
(muse-publishing-directive \"author\") 'document)</lisp>}
> \\date{<lisp>(muse-publish-escape-specials-in-string
(muse-publishing-directive \"date\") 'document)</lisp>}
I'd suggest to add "muse-publish-escape-specials-in-string" to the
"muse-latex-header" in muse-latex.el.
